Upshur County Disaster Recovery Center closed today

BUCKHANNON — The Upshur County Disaster Recovery Center (DRC), located at 21 E. Main Street, will close for the remainder of today due to inclement weather, officials said. At this time, the DRC is expected to reopen Wednesday under its regular operating hours (7 a.m. to 6 p.m.). Officials will continue to monitor conditions and provide updates if anything changes.

Substantial Damage Determinations to begin in Upshur

BUCKHANNON — Officials announced Monday afternoon that Substantial Damage Determinations will begin this week in Upshur County for homes and businesses affected by the severe flooding of July 21. “Local officials previously conducted Preliminary Damage Assessments (PDAs) to estimate the overall extent and impact of storm‑related damages,” a joint release from the City of Buckhannon and Upshur County stated. “PDAs are separate from the Substantial Damage Determination process. Free dinner planned for flood responders, volunteers

BUCKHANNON – A free community dinner is being planned as a “thank you” to all the “volunteers, first responders, organizations and community members who came together” during the deadly flooding in Upshur and Lewis counties in July 21.
